Extentionun yaptıgı olayın kodlarını
Dreamweaver kullanmayanlar için buraya yazayım dedim....
Küçük resimlerinizi yerleştirdiğiniz sayfada (yani bütün resimlerin küçük hallerinin bir listesinin olduğu albüm sayfasında) <head></head> tagları arasına aşağıdaki kodu aynen yapıştırın...
Kod:
<script language="JavaScript">
<!--
function openPictureWindow_Scud(imageName,alt) {
newWindow = window.open("","newWindow","width=80,height=80");
newWindow.document.open();
newWindow.document.write('<HTML><head><title>::3S:: Special Sport Services</title><scr'+'ipt language="javascr'+'ipt">function boyutlandir(scud){genislik=eval(scud.offsetWidth)+8;yukseklik=eval(scud.offsetHeight)+27;window.resizeTo(genislik,yukseklik);yenix=(screen.availWidth-genislik)/2;yeniy=(screen.availHeight-yukseklik)/2;');
newWindow.document.write('window.moveTo(yenix,yeniy);}</scr'+'ipt></head><body bgcolor=#FFFFFF leftmargin=0 topmargin=0 marginheight=0 marginwidth=0 onload="window.setTimeout(\'self.close\',20000)" onresize="boyutlandir(resim)" onload="boyutlandir(resim)">');
newWindow.document.write('<img src='+imageName+' id=resim onload="boyutlandir(resim)" alt=""><scr'+'ipt language="javascr'+'ipt">boyutlandir(resim);</scr'+'ipt>');
newWindow.document.write('</body></HTML>');
newWindow.document.close();
newWindow.focus();
}
//-->
</script>
Daha sonra her resmin küçük halini aşağıdaki gibi düzenleyin. Böylece her resmin büyük hali için ayrı sayfalar hazırlamanıza gerek kalmayacak.
Kod:
<img src="kucukresim.gif" onClick="openPictureWindow_Scud('buyukresim.gif','Pencerenin başlığı')">
Saygılar...
NOT: Resimlerin boyutlarını belirtmeye gerek yok. Çünkü açılan pencere otomatik olarak resmin boyutunu alıyor. Pencerenin ekranın neresinde açılacağını da belirtmedik, çünkü açılan pencere ekranın tam ortasında açılıyor.